Philio PAT02-B in HC2 configuration fail


Filda-san

Question

Hello,

please, do any of you have a experience with Philo PAT02-B temperature and humidity sensor in HC2?

 

It should be fully supported as far as I got information. I can see the values of temperature, I can see the values of humidity, but there is a note in notification centre about Unconfigured device and configuration fails all the time.

 

I tried to add and remove device several times in various ways (secure, unsecure, far device, manufacturer re-start, re-configuration requested by controller) with all the time the same result. Configuration fails all the time.

 

Also the slave units are sometimes lost and can see only the master device.

 

Many thanks for any tip, support and advice.
